There is no direct connection from Gare Montparnasse to Orbec. However, you can take the line 13 subway to Saint-Lazare, walk to Paris St Lazare, take the train to Lisieux, walk to LISIEUX: terres noires, then take the line 5 bus to ORBEC: rue du general de gaulle. Alternatively, you can drive from Gare Montparnasse to Orbec in around 2h 10m.
